Transaction a6469b8b423d395c847a5aa9a541953904b2d56fd42b5f34313a79cc6bca0efd
1 Input
1 Outputs
- a6469b8b423d395c847a5aa9a541953904b2d56fd42b5f34313a79cc6bca0efd:0
value 6618291
address 3Pq4LEj7RbGeFVFb9kjNupvAhM2ePAju16